Berkeley College – Medical Assistant Programs

At Berkeley College, you’ll find Medical Assistant programs that offer an exceptional blend of classroom instruction and real-world experience. In Woodbridge, NJ, students like you have the opportunity to engage in a learning environment accredited by the Commission on Accreditation of Allied Health Education Programs (CAAHEP).

  • Program Options: Berkeley College offers both a Certificate and an Associate’s degree in Applied Science, tailored to meet your career goals and educational needs.
  • Duration & Schedule: Whether you choose the 45-week certificate or the 60-week associate degree option, you’ll benefit from a low student-to-teacher ratio, ensuring personalized attention.
  • Curriculum Focus: The course work is thoughtfully designed to strike a balance between technical skills and patient interaction – critical facets of the medical assistant role.
  • Clinical Practice: The school facilitates internships that provide a glimpse into the real world of patient care, fine-tuning your expertise before you even step foot in the job market.

With Berkeley College’s Medical Assistant Programs, you’ll be set to pursue key certifications such as the Certified Medical Assistant (CMA) and Registered Medical Assistant (RMA), making you a competitive candidate in the healthcare field.

AIMS Education – Medical Assistant Program

Hybrid education models are shaping the future, and AIMS Education is at the forefront of this evolution, especially in Medical Assistant Programs in Woodbridge, NJ. This unique blend of in-person and online learning sets AIMS apart.

  • Accreditation Surety: AIMS Education’s program is accredited by the Accrediting Bureau of Health Education Schools (ABHES), ensuring your education meets high standards.
  • Clinical Internships: Imagine gaining 195 hours of direct hands-on experience in allied health facilities – that’s what AIMS’ clinical internships offer.
  • Certification Preparedness: After completing the AIMS program, you’ll be ready to sit for exams that lead to certifications such as CMA, RMA, and CCMA.

With AIMS Education, your journey toward becoming a proficient medical assistant is fortified by quality education and practical experience, preparing you for an enriching career in the healthcare sector.

National Career Institute – Clinical Medical Assistant Training Program

Add the National Career Institute‘s Clinical Medical Assistant Training Program to your list of top Medical Assistant Programs in Woodbridge NJ. Their program design shows a strong understanding of what truly aids students’ transition into the healthcare workforce.

  • Extensive Curriculum: Spanning 810 hours, the program delves into both the administrative and clinical responsibilities of a medical assistant.
  • Realistic Training: With a pronounced emphasis on externship experiences, you’ll glean insights from a variety of medical settings.
  • Adaptable Skills: You graduate equipped to handle laboratory tests, patient care, and administrative tasks, making for an adaptive entry into the healthcare environment.

Recognizing that the role of a medical assistant is multifaceted, the National Career Institute ensures you are prepared to fulfill the expected roles with confidence and competence.

Selecting the Right Medical Assistant Program for You in Woodbridge

If you’ve ever pondered the question, “How do I choose the right medical assistant program for my career ambitions?”, here’s your solution-oriented guide – think of it as your North Star in selecting the ideal program.

  1. Accreditation: Look for programs that boast legitimate accreditation as this underscores the quality and credibility of your education.
  2. Program Length: Reflect on your timeline; some programs are fast-tracked, while others allow a more measured pace.
  3. Hands-on Training: Opt for a program with a solid externship or practical component – this practicality is key in this field.
  4. Cost Considerations: Evaluate the program’s cost against your budget, keeping in mind the potential return on investment.
  5. Expert Faculty: Investigate the teaching body’s expertise as their knowledge directly contributes to your education.
  6. Career Aspirations: Align your program choice with your long-term career goals, ensuring it paves a path toward your envisioned future.
  7. Flexibility: Life’s busy. So, choose a program that can bend to accommodate your current life situation.

By methodically analyzing each of these elements, you’ll be able to make a well-informed decision about which Medical Assistant Program in Woodbridge NJ best suits your needs.
